SingleLabel(单标签)
SingleLabel可用于显示单个值、文本或指针的当前值。
当使用SingleLabel显示上述三种值时,要注意:
1、通过Value属性用于设置要显示的值,通过Text属性设置要显示的文文,如果要显示指针的当前值,通过PointerIndex属性指定要绑定的指针即可。
2、如果要显示文本,除了设置Text属性,还必须设置Angle(角位置)属性,否则文本不会出现在仪表上。
3、如果用于显示值(包括指针值),是不需要设置Angle属性的,SingleLabel会随值的变化而调整其角位置。
4、不管显示哪种值,如果要求SingleLabel固定显示在某个位置,则必须通过Angle属性指定角位置。
SingleLabel的主要属性有:
SingleLabel最用于显示指针当前值,如例下图的045:
所以要实现上图所示的SingleLbel,设置是很简单的:
如果要用代码设置,可以参考:
Dim
rg
As
RadialGauge = e.Form.Controls("Guages1").RadialGauge
Dim
slb
As
New
SingleLabel()
slb.Location = 39
slb.Angle = 180
slb.PointerIndex = 100
slb.Format =
"000"
'显示格式为三位整数
slb.Color = Color.Black
slb.Font =
New
Font("微软雅黑",
20)
rg.Decorators.Add(slb)